G'day, thank you for discussing the matter. Please be advised that Wikipedia only allows information that is listed in reliable sources. If you cannot find a reliable source for the information, unfortunately it cannot legitimately be listed here. Secondary sources are usually preferred, but primary sources can be ok if they are used in a manner that complies with WP:PRIMARY. That said, I imagine that a source such as Morison's Breaking the Bismarcks Barrier will likely mention the losses that you wish to add, albeit on different pages. If so, and if you can get your hands on it, you can simply add a reference to Morison with multiple page numbers. If it only mentions some of the losses, but other losses are covered in other sources, then you can use citations to multiple sources, but they must be referenced in the specific article you are adding the information.
